Transaction cee513223a7ea93bfb5f5931caac323a194c739f138284a984c103741c50466c

2 Input
2 Outputs
  • cee513223a7ea93bfb5f5931caac323a194c739f138284a984c103741c50466c:0
  • value  5013487
    address  3Pk8eFnbZDAuHXVapYDiPE1vpRHdYx8Wmi
  • cee513223a7ea93bfb5f5931caac323a194c739f138284a984c103741c50466c:1
  • value  7602
    address  bc1qkmekuzkt86w3jxsxvk4a3v8furyeccxcas5q80